Top
首頁 > 資訊 >

遞歸和迭代的區(qū)別及關(guān)系(遞歸和迭代的區(qū)別)

發(fā)布時間:2023-07-12 07:01:16        來源:互聯(lián)網(wǎng)


(資料圖)

1、“遞歸”和“迭代”的區(qū)別如下:遞歸的基本概念:程序調(diào)用自身的編程技巧稱為遞歸,是函數(shù)自己調(diào)用自己.一個函數(shù)在其定義中直接或間接調(diào)用自身的一種方法,它通常把一個大型的復(fù)雜的問題轉(zhuǎn)化為一個與原問題相似的規(guī)模較小的問題來解決,可以極大的減少代碼量.遞歸的能力在于用有限的語句來定義對象的無限集合。

2、2、迭代:利用變量的原值推算出變量的一個新值.如果遞歸是自己調(diào)用自己的話,迭代就是A不停的調(diào)用B。

3、3、遞歸中一定有迭代,但是迭代中不一定有遞歸,大部分可以相互轉(zhuǎn)換.能用迭代的不用遞歸,遞歸調(diào)用函數(shù),浪費空間,并且遞歸太深容易造成堆棧的溢出。

本文分享完畢,希望對大家有所幫助。

相關(guān)新聞

每日必讀

熱點精選

久久精品国产亚洲AV忘忧草18 | 精品伊人久久香线蕉| 2021最新久久久视精品爱| 2021国产精品视频| 久9视频这里只有精品8| 国产自偷在线拍精品热| 午夜国产精品久久久久| 亚洲国产精品成人| 99久久免费国产精品热| 久久精品国产亚洲AV麻豆王友容| 亚洲av成人无码久久精品| 在线观看91精品国产入口| 亚洲欧美国产精品专区久久| 国产精品国产三级国快看| 2022国内精品免费福利视频| 曰韩精品无码一区二区三区| 亚洲一二成人精品区| 精品综合久久久久久97| 国产精品卡一卡二卡三| 国产福利精品视频自拍| 国产精品久久久亚洲| 久久久久亚洲精品日久生情| 亚洲国产精品无码中文lv| 无码AⅤ精品一区二区三区| 亚洲精品成人片在线观看精品字幕| 久久99国产这里有精品视| 精品国产一二三区在线影院| 精品久久久久久亚洲综合网 | 国产精品福利在线观看| 国产精品2018| 中文字幕精品一区二区精品 | 免费精品一区二区三区第35| 竹菊影视国产精品| 欧洲国产成人精品91铁牛tv| 国产精品综合专区中文字幕免费播放| 久久精品国产久精国产| 国产精品嫩草影院人体模特| 日本五区在线不卡精品| 国产成人精品免费久久久久| 亚洲综合久久精品无码色欲| 2048亚洲精品国产|